
When Expedia started back in the late 90s, its goal was simply to help book flights and hotels for travelers to different parts of the world. However, as things slowly went digital and traveling became one of the favorite hobbies of people, users started to look for things beyond hotel and plane booking. The newest update to their mobile app now includes other travel must-haves, like booking travel activities as well as your on-ground transport to wherever you are going.
You’ve booked your flight for your vacation or a business trip. Problem solved right? But you still have to figure out a way to get from the airport to your hotel (also booked through Expedia). You’re lucky if the place you’re going to has a very efficient train system from the airport to the main part of the city, but more often than not, you need some sort of car or shuttle to get you there. You can now do it in advance through Expedia, so that everything from your home country to the plane to the airport of destination to your hotel can be one smooth, seamless ride.
Meanwhile, if you’re traveling with your family or a large group of friends, it’s also sometimes pretty difficult to book activities in advance, especially if you’re of different age groups. Expedia tries to make that easier for you, by now including activities in the things you can book with them, and even giving you several options for senior citizens, kids, and the “normal, regular” people. Your vouchers will be stored in the “Your Trips” section and then you can claim your tickets at the activity’s redemption area.
